Output 940d3c39106cef2192407bbec8b4182fa6650f58c8bb799b3f89cb24bc518f0e:0

value
150593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ec43183f4db0bd457d14e94fb1b77849b1c64859 OP_EQUAL
address
3PEFmdyaB7M28hEVmRPeboBF8ZEuhkxt5j
transaction
940d3c39106cef2192407bbec8b4182fa6650f58c8bb799b3f89cb24bc518f0e
spent
true